LVM_SETINFOTIP Nachricht
Legt QuickInfotext in verzögerter Antwort auf die LVN_GETINFOTIP Benachrichtigung fest.
Parameter
-
wParam
- Muss Null sein.
-
lParam
- Zeiger auf eine LVSETINFOTIP-Struktur , die die festzulegenden Informationen enthält.
Rückgabewert
Gibt TRUE zurück, wenn der QuickInfotext erfolgreich festgelegt ist, oder andernfalls FALSE .
Bemerkungen
Mit der LVM_SETINFOTIP-Meldung kann eine Anwendung Infotips im Hintergrund berechnen, indem sie die folgenden Schritte ausführt:
- Legen Sie als Reaktion auf die LVN_GETINFOTIP Benachrichtigung den pszText-Member der NMLVGETINFOTIP-Struktur auf eine leere Zeichenfolge fest, und geben Sie 0 zurück.
- Berechnen Sie im Hintergrund die Infoinfo.
- Senden Sie nach dem Berechnen der Infoinfo die LVM_SETINFOTIP Nachricht, und legen Sie das pszText-Element der LVSETINFOTIP-Struktur auf den Infotip und die Elemente iItem und iSubItem auf das Element und das Unterelement fest, für das die Infoinfo gilt.
Der an die LVM_SETINFOTIP Nachricht übergebene Text wird nur angezeigt, wenn sich das von der LVSETINFOTIP-Struktur beschriebene Element und Unterelement noch in einem Zustand befinden, der eine Infoinfo erfordert.
Hinweis
Um diese Nachricht verwenden zu können, müssen Sie ein Manifest angeben, das Comclt32.dll Version 6.0 angibt. Weitere Informationen zu Manifesten finden Sie unter Aktivieren von visuellen Formatvorlagen.
Anforderungen
Anforderung | Wert |
---|---|
Unterstützte Mindestversion (Client) |
Windows Vista [nur Desktop-Apps] |
Unterstützte Mindestversion (Server) |
Windows Server 2003 [nur Desktop-Apps] |
Header |
|